Replacing a sewage line as a result of roots or clogs is dearer at $700 to $1,000. If small elements like the float rod and ball or chain must be replaced, the cost ranges between $50 and $250. Valve alternative additionally may be needed and is normally a single service that replaces the handle, flush valve, tank bolds, and flapper for hidrojato limpadora e desentupidora em santos $250 to $300. Tank substitute or bowl replacement can be carried out for $250 to $500. The common price to snake a relaxation room with a normal snake is about $100 to $250. If a clog is minor, a hand-operated snake can remove the small or medium-sized blockage. A small auger is connected to the top of the snake used to help clear the debris. However, this isn't a permanent solution as a end result of it doesn't take away the particles on the perimeters of the pipes. However, it can be a short-term resolution or provide a one-time repair for an incidental clog. The average price to unclog a bathroom is $50 to $1,500, relying on the type of supplies or unclogging methodology and the labor, time, and gear. The one your plumber makes use of is determined by clog sort and the way severe it is.

In some instances, the plumber may use a camera snake to look in the drain and find or identify the clog earlier than they do the work. If the entire sewer line system needs to be inspected, the price could possibly be as a lot as $750 to $1,500.
